Printed Circuit Assembly refers to the important process where electronic elements are mounted onto a PCB, therefore producing a totally working digital circuit. The precision needed in this assembly procedure makes sure that the electric pathways in between components are faultlessly connected, using the PCB's design to accomplish the desired performance. With the advent of High Density Interconnect (HDI) PCBs, this assembly process has come to be a lot more complex yet considerably more powerful. HDI PCBs are defined by their greater electrical wiring density each area as contrasted to typical PCBs. This density is accomplished with using finer lines and spaces, smaller vias and capture pads, and greater link pad density. The culmination of these aspects permits a better number of interconnections in a provided area, hence enabling more compact, reliable, and high-performance electronic products.

Flexible Printed Circuit Boards (flex PCBs) and flexible printed circuit settings up additionally show the dynamic extent of PCB innovation. Flex PCBs differ considerably from traditional rigid motherboard as they are built using flexible products, typically polyimide, which permits the board to bend and flex without damages. This flexibility opens a myriad of possibilities for innovative item styles, particularly where room is constrained or where the item should endure movement. Applications in wearable modern technology, folding mobile phones, and aerospace systems are prime examples where flex PCBs give options that rigid boards simply can not attain.

Bendable circuit card, or flex PCBs, are created to withstand mechanical stress and anxiety and bending, making them very suitable for uneven and vibrant type factors. The manufacturing process of flex PCBs entails several actions, consisting of the application of flexible substrates, the cautious placement of conductive paths, and the incorporation of surface area place technologies that make sure the integrity of components even under flexing problems. Flexible PCB suppliers and manufacturers need to pay thorough attention to elements such as the product's flexibility, the adhesion of copper traces, and the overall longevity of the assembly to guarantee product durability and efficiency.

The introduction of Rigid-Flex PCBs uses a crossbreed remedy that combines the best of both rigid and flexible circuits. A Rigid-Flex board integrates several flexible circuit sections with rigid boards, enabling developers to manipulate the toughness of both technologies within a single cohesive assembly. This synthesis is especially helpful in the advancement of complicated digital systems where room optimization, mechanical adaptability, and integrity are critical. Examples include advanced computing systems, armed forces devices, and high-performance customer electronic devices. The change in between flexible and rigid areas need to be effortlessly handled during the PCB rigid flex assembly process to guarantee robust electric connection and mechanical stability.
